How To Write Resume For Environmental Engineering Assistant
- Highlight your technical skills and experience in environmental data collection, analysis, and GIS.
- Showcase your understanding of environmental regulations and compliance.
- Emphasize your ability to work independently and as part of a team.
- Quantify your accomplishments and provide specific examples of your contributions to environmental projects.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Environmental Engineering Assistant
What are the key responsibilities of an Environmental Engineering Assistant?
Key responsibilities include developing and implementing environmental management systems, conducting site assessments, monitoring air and water quality, and preparing environmental impact statements.
What are the educational requirements for an Environmental Engineering Assistant?
A Bachelor’s degree in Environmental Engineering or a related field is typically required.
What are the career prospects for an Environmental Engineering Assistant?
Environmental Engineering Assistants can advance to roles such as Environmental Engineer, Environmental Consultant, or Environmental Manager.
What are the salary expectations for an Environmental Engineering Assistant?
Salary expectations vary depending on experience and location, but the average salary range is between $50,000 and $75,000.
What are the key skills required for an Environmental Engineering Assistant?
Key skills include environmental data collection and analysis, environmental impact assessment, environmental regulations compliance, and GIS mapping and data analysis.
What are the top companies hiring for Environmental Engineering Assistants?
Top companies hiring for Environmental Engineering Assistants include Tetra Tech and AECOM.
